Critical Vikramshila Setu Bridge in Bihar Exhibits Severe Structural Distress

BHAGALPUR: Alarming signs of structural deterioration are emerging on the crucial Vikramshila Setu, a 4.7-kilometer bridge spanning the Ganga River that serves as a vital lifeline connecting northern and southern Bihar. This essential infrastructure sustains movement across the entire Seemanchal region and is now facing serious safety threats due to collapsing protective structures.

Protective Walls Around Pillars Give Way

Recent inspections have revealed that the "false wall" system designed to shield the bridge's foundational pillars from erosion and impact has begun to fail catastrophically. The protective layer surrounding one critical pillar has been completely destroyed, while similar protective structures around two additional pillars have sustained severe damage. These developments raise significant red flags about the overall structural integrity of a bridge that millions of residents depend on daily.

A Critical Corridor Pushed to Its Limits

The Vikramshila Setu serves as a critical transportation corridor linking Bhagalpur (on National Highway 80) with Naugachia (on National Highway 31). Beyond local commuter traffic, the bridge carries substantial heavy commercial vehicles moving from Jharkhand to Assam and other northeastern states. This relentless traffic volume has long pushed the infrastructure to its operational limits, frequently resulting in massive traffic snarls that extend several kilometers on both approaches to the bridge.

Administration's Response and Ongoing Concerns

Despite mounting structural concerns, local authorities have primarily focused on managing the bridge's chronic congestion through strict enforcement measures. Surveillance includes:

  • Round-the-clock monitoring via CCTV cameras tracking vehicle movement
  • Traffic personnel stationed at strategic points to prevent bottlenecks
  • Continuous enforcement of traffic regulations

However, while traffic management efforts continue, the emerging structural vulnerabilities have introduced a new layer of urgency to the situation. With visible damage to essential pillar protections, serious questions are being raised about how long the bridge can safely withstand such intense operational pressure without comprehensive repairs or structural reinforcement.

The deteriorating condition of this critical infrastructure piece highlights broader concerns about aging transportation networks in regions experiencing heavy commercial and passenger traffic. As protective systems fail, the safety of countless daily users hangs in the balance, necessitating immediate attention from engineering experts and infrastructure authorities.
